Size Matters: How to Determine the Perfect Chandelier Size for Your Living Room

Choosing the right size chandelier is crucial to ensure that it fits proportionally in your living room. To determine the perfect size, start by measuring your living room space. Take note of the height, width, and length of the room. This will give you a better idea of how much space you have to work with.

Next, consider the guidelines for choosing the right size chandelier. As a general rule of thumb, the diameter of the chandelier should be about half to two-thirds the width of your dining table or seating area. For example, if your dining table is 48 inches wide, a chandelier with a diameter of 24 to 32 inches would be appropriate.

Ceiling height also plays a role in determining the size of your chandelier. If you have high ceilings, you can opt for a larger chandelier that makes a bold statement. On the other hand, if you have low ceilings, a smaller chandelier may be more suitable to avoid overwhelming the space.

Lighting Techniques: Enhancing Your Living Room Ambience with a Chandelier

The lighting provided by a chandelier can greatly impact the atmosphere of your living room. It’s important to choose the right bulbs and lighting techniques to create the desired ambience.

First, consider the type of bulbs you want to use in your chandelier. LED bulbs are energy-efficient and long-lasting, making them a popular choice. They come in various color temperatures, from warm white to cool white, allowing you to customize the lighting to suit your preference. Incandescent bulbs provide a warm and cozy glow, but they are less energy-efficient and have a shorter lifespan.

Dimmer switches are another important feature to consider. They allow you to adjust the brightness of the chandelier, creating different moods and ambiances. Dimmer switches are especially useful if you use your living room for various activities, such as watching TV, reading, or entertaining guests.

To create a warm and inviting ambiance with your chandelier, consider layering the lighting in your living room. In addition to the chandelier, incorporate other light sources, such as floor lamps, table lamps, or wall sconces. This will create a more dynamic and visually interesting space.

Maintenance Matters: Keeping Your Chandelier Sparkling and Shining Bright

Regular maintenance is essential to keep your chandelier looking its best and functioning properly. Dust, dirt, and grime can accumulate on the crystals or other parts of the chandelier, dulling its sparkle and reducing its overall beauty.

To clean your chandelier, start by turning off the power and allowing it to cool down if it has been recently used. Use a soft cloth or duster to gently remove any dust or dirt from the surface of the chandelier. For more stubborn stains or buildup, you can use a mixture of mild soap and warm water. Be sure to dry the chandelier thoroughly to prevent water spots or damage.

Polishing your chandelier can help restore its shine and luster. Use a non-abrasive glass cleaner or chandelier cleaner specifically designed for crystal or glass surfaces. Apply the cleaner to a soft cloth or sponge and gently polish the crystals or other parts of the chandelier. Avoid using harsh chemicals or abrasive materials that can scratch or damage the surface.

It’s also important to regularly check for any loose or damaged parts. If you notice any loose crystals, bent arms, or other issues, it’s best to address them as soon as possible. You may need to tighten screws, replace missing crystals, or seek professional help for more extensive repairs.
